In January 2007, the Consensus Building Institute (CBI) lead a collaborative process to evaluate and improve the integrated functioning of the various entities that play a role in a growing Maine Town’s planning “system”. The process engaged over one hundred and fifty citizens, land owners, and professionals, and many stakeholders expressed interest in exploring additional options for educating and engaging the public in land use and other important Town governance issues.

From November 2005 to March 2006, CBI staff and dispute resolution partners in Argentina and Uruguay were retained by the International Finance Corporation (IFC) to assess stakeholder concerns and facilitate stakeholder involvement in a review of environmental and social impacts surrounding two controversial paper pulp mills – co-located 8 kilometers apart on the Rio Uruguay.
